Output 53f94436b87a5cbb9f28e5f0d9caf600cd6e14b6c0d53bae0e2bc6427e720d07:1

value
10762038
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5714eafca0c1c13da69b22562f69f1073dad5f33 OP_EQUAL
address
39dTmdoejq5ANBBK5hMvTHkVt2eRkFs3Vd
transaction
53f94436b87a5cbb9f28e5f0d9caf600cd6e14b6c0d53bae0e2bc6427e720d07
confirmations
248732
spent
true